Overview

The Bachelor of Science (BSc) in Food and Nutrition program at the University of Saskatchewan provides interdisciplinary training in both food science and nutrition. Offered by the College of Agriculture and Bioresources, the curriculum focuses on how agricultural commodities are transformed into safe, nutritious, and sustainable food sources. Students develop critical thinking and problem-solving skills to address needs in the food, health, and wellness sectors, understanding the interrelationship between food and culture, how food processing impacts nutritional content, and the management of food preparation and service delivery. The program also covers environmentally-sustainable practices, technologies, and ingredients used in food production, and the impact of nutrition and lifestyle choices on human health and aging.
